How to Choose Peanut Butter
Unblended, natural peanut butters (which have a layer of oil on top) are the healthiest choice. Other peanut butters have added emulsifiers, often in the form of sweeteners like maltodextrin and partially hydrogenated oils, to keep the oil from separating. Look for brands that contain only peanuts, peanut oil, and salt—many nut butters labeled “natural” contain unhealthy oils like palm. Also beware of low-fat versions, which replace some of the peanuts with additives like corn syrup solids. -
How to Store Peanut Butter
Refrigerate natural peanut butters after opening for up to 6 months. Others can be stored at room temperature for 6 months. -
